Explore the critical importance of timely system responses in this GOTO Aarhus 2014 conference talk by Martin Thompson, a high-performance computing specialist. Delve into the concept of reactive systems and their need to meet predictable response time guarantees, regardless of load, dataset size, burst traffic, or partial failure conditions. Examine fundamental design patterns, key theories such as Queueing theory, Little's Law, Amdahl's Law, and Universal Scalability theory, and discover algorithms that work in harmony with these principles to ensure consistent, timely application responses under any circumstances. Gain valuable insights into creating robust, responsive systems that maintain their value and availability even under challenging conditions.
